Juaron Watts-Brown and also a slider to such as
The excitement round Lengthy Seaside State button bottle Juaron Watts-Brown is too much entering the period.
The 6-foot-3, 190-pound right-hander is the Significant 12’s Preseason Bottle of the twelve month and also Newbie of the twelve month.
“He’s similar to any person,” Holliday pointed out. “He’s however confining all that experience and also dealing to be one of the most reliable version of himself. He was just a fresher last year. He didn’t pitch the year earlier than that.
“He, though I do recognize he’s obtained some excellent acknowledgment heading right into the period, remains to be a younger individual in regards to developing into him. Nevertheless he’s proficient and also we’re counting on him to just take place the marketplace and also do what he can do, which is pump 4 top quality pitches within the strike area and also complete terribly burdensome for us.”
A sort of pitches is a slider.
The pitch leapt bent on Holliday last springtime when he observed highlights of Watts-Brown tossing a no-hitter in the direction of UC Waterfront or pitching appropriately in the direction of Mississippi State in his college launching.
It’s a pitch that rotates like a heater till it dives. Watts-Brown can toss it within the greater 80s, consisting of a lot more deceptiveness to mimic his low-to-mid-90s heater.
“Dang, that slider’s excellent,” OSU two-way celebrity Nolan McLean pointed out regarding his impression of Watts-Brown.
“No joking,” 2nd baseman Roc Riggio included.

Nolan McLean returns attempting to improve
After a troubled summer season time, McLean was enjoyed be resting on the workdesk in between Ryan Bogusz, Marcus Brown and also Riggio.
The Cowboys’ celebrity slugger and also flame-throwing bottle didn’t expect to be at OSU’s media day after last period.
He was hypothesized to be gone to a minors baseball task. He was picked within the 3rd round by the Baltimore Orioles, nonetheless an agreement negotiation could not be gotten to.
So, McLean chose to go back to OSU.
“I however had a place right below and also I made use of to be extremely delighted ahead back once again and also reach have yet an additional year at this area,” McLean pointed out.
The 6-foot-4, 214-pound junior is coming off a period where he led the labor force with 19 homers, punched .595 nonetheless set out 107 celebrations. He was furthermore OSU’s nearer late within the year, hanging around 39 whereas videotaping 5 conserves together with his heater that touched 100 miles per hour.
He stated he’s functioning burdensome to slice down the strikeouts. He’s furthermore being extended as a starting bottle entering the year. Nevertheless his feature as a bottle might change to the bullpen.
“Nolan’s a relatively superior experience,” Holliday pointed out.

Novices exciting early
The Cowboys have 22 brand-new players, along with a loads real freshers, on their 41-man lineup.
So, it’ll be an all new appearance. Nevertheless one that likewise has a lot of experience.
The foursome of players that talked Monday went crazy regarding a few of the brand-new players that’ve made durable perceptions using very early workouts.
“Every one of them,” Riggio quipped.
St. John’s button bottle Brian Hendry was discussed. Fresher Sweetheart Sylvester, that can capture and also play each infield and also outfield was discussed.
Nevertheless specifically, players indicated Midland Junior College button Tyler Wulfert, an efficient infielder.
“I don’t expect Tyler Wulfert’s gone out however (in skirmishes),” McLean pointed out. “Each time he turns the bat, he strikes the sphere burdensome.”
As well as real fresher Nolan Schubart really transformed heads.
A 6-foot-5, 227-pound outfielder, the Durand, Michigan, indigenous is showing jaw-dropping power. He struck nearly 10 house runs in loss workouts and also skirmishes.
“I made use of to be appreciating keystone in like our 3rd intrasquad and also he struck me a popup to secondbase,” Riggio pointed out. “I made use of to be like, ‘Dang, that’s too much.’ I captured it, I appeared up on the scoreboard and also he struck it like 102 (miles per hour) straight within the air.”
